本文整理汇总了C#中TimeTrackerEntities.Dispose方法的典型用法代码示例。如果您正苦于以下问题:C# TimeTrackerEntities.Dispose方法的具体用法?C# TimeTrackerEntities.Dispose怎么用?C# TimeTrackerEntities.Dispose使用的例子?那么,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在类TimeTrackerEntities
的用法示例。
在下文中一共展示了TimeTrackerEntities.Dispose方法的15个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的C#代码示例。
示例1: GetAvailableJobTypeForJobFlow
public List<JobType> GetAvailableJobTypeForJobFlow()
{
TimeTrackerEntities db = new TimeTrackerEntities();
Department dept = new Department();
var deptlist = dept.GetDepartmentList();
int deptCount = deptlist.Count;
var data = (from j in db.T_JobType
where j.M_JobTypeFlows.Count < deptCount
orderby j.Position
select new JobType()
{
Id = j.Id,
Description = j.Description,
CreatedBy = j.CreatedBy,
LastUpdatedBy = j.LastUpdatedBy,
CreateDate = j.CreateDate,
LastUpdateDate = j.LastUpdateDate,
RequiredJobId = j.RequiredJobId,
ComputeTime = j.ComputeTime,
Position = j.Position,
ShowInJobOverview = j.ShowInJobOverview,
Acronym = j.Acronym,
IsDefaultBreak = j.IsDefaultBreak
}).ToList();
db.Dispose();
return data;
}
示例2: GetDefaultBreak
public JobType GetDefaultBreak()
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from j in db.T_JobType
where j.IsDefaultBreak == true
select new JobType()
{
Id = j.Id,
Description = j.Description,
CreatedBy = j.CreatedBy,
LastUpdatedBy = j.LastUpdatedBy,
CreateDate = j.CreateDate,
LastUpdateDate = j.LastUpdateDate,
RequiredJobId = j.RequiredJobId,
ComputeTime = j.ComputeTime,
Position = j.Position,
ShowInJobOverview = j.ShowInJobOverview,
Acronym = j.Acronym,
IsDefaultBreak = j.IsDefaultBreak
}).FirstOrDefault();
db.Dispose();
return data;
}
示例3: GetRoleDepartmentList
public List<RoleDepartmentAccess> GetRoleDepartmentList()
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from p in db.T_RoleDepartmentAccess
select new RoleDepartmentAccess()
{
Id = p.Id,
RoleId = p.RoleId,
DepartmentId = p.DepartmentId
}).ToList();
db.Dispose();
return data;
}
示例4: GetTimeSettingList
public List<TimeSetting> GetTimeSettingList()
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from t in db.T_TimeSetting
select new TimeSetting()
{
Id = t.Id,
Interval = t.Interval,
LastUpdateDate = t.LastUpdateDate,
LastUpdatedBy = t.LastUpdatedBy
}).ToList();
db.Dispose();
return data;
}
示例5: GetHolidays
public List<Holiday> GetHolidays(int year)
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from d in db.T_Holiday
where d.HolidayYear == year
select new Holiday()
{
Id = d.Id,
HolidayYear = d.HolidayYear,
HolidayDate = d.HolidayDate,
Description = d.Description,
}).ToList();
db.Dispose();
return data;
}
示例6: GetHoliday
public Holiday GetHoliday(DateTime date)
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from d in db.T_Holiday
where d.HolidayDate == date
select new Holiday()
{
Id = d.Id,
HolidayYear = d.HolidayYear,
HolidayDate = d.HolidayDate,
Description = d.Description,
}).FirstOrDefault();
db.Dispose();
return data;
}
示例7: GetTimeSetting
public TimeSetting GetTimeSetting(int id)
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from t in db.T_TimeSetting
where t.Id == id
select new TimeSetting()
{
Id = t.Id,
Interval = t.Interval,
LastUpdateDate = t.LastUpdateDate,
LastUpdatedBy = t.LastUpdatedBy
}).FirstOrDefault();
db.Dispose();
return data;
}
示例8: GetJobFlowByDescription
//Get JobFlow By JobFlow Description
public JobFlow GetJobFlowByDescription(string description)
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from f in db.T_JobFlow
where f.Description == description
select new JobFlow()
{
Id = f.Id,
Description = f.Description,
Position = f.Position,
Acronym = f.Acronym
}).FirstOrDefault();
db.Dispose();
return data;
}
示例9: GetModule
public Module GetModule(string filename)
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from m in db.T_Modules
where m.Filename == filename
select new Module()
{
Id = m.Id,
Filename = m.Filename,
Description = m.Description,
ModuleType = m.ModuleType,
ArrangementOrder = m.ArrangementOrder
}).FirstOrDefault();
db.Dispose();
return data;
}
示例10: GetRoleModuleList
public List<RolesModuleAccess> GetRoleModuleList()
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from p in db.T_RolesModuleAccess
select new RolesModuleAccess()
{
Id = p.Id,
RoleId = p.RoleId,
ModuleId = p.ModuleId,
CanView = p.CanView,
CanAdd = p.CanAdd,
CanUpdate = p.CanUpdate,
CanDelete = p.CanDelete
}).ToList();
db.Dispose();
return data;
}
示例11: GetModuleList
public List<Module> GetModuleList(string moduletype)
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from m in db.T_Modules
where m.ModuleType == moduletype
orderby m.ArrangementOrder
select new Module()
{
Id = m.Id,
Filename = m.Filename,
Description = m.Description,
ModuleType = m.ModuleType,
ArrangementOrder = m.ArrangementOrder
}).ToList();
db.Dispose();
return data;
}
示例12: GetActiveSubordinates
public List<SupervisorMapping> GetActiveSubordinates(int supervisorid)
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from s in db.T_SupervisorMapping
where s.SupervisorId == supervisorid
select new SupervisorMapping()
{
Id = s.Id,
UserId = s.UserId,
SupervisorId = s.SupervisorId,
userfullname = s.M_User.Firstname + " " + s.M_User.Lastname,
supervisorname = s.M_Supervisor.Firstname + " " + s.M_Supervisor.Lastname,
subdepartment = s.M_User.M_Department.Description,
supdepartment = s.M_Supervisor.M_Department.Description
}).ToList();
db.Dispose();
return data;
}
示例13: GetDepartmentList
//Get all departments
public List<Department> GetDepartmentList()
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from d in db.T_Department
orderby d.Position ascending
select new Department()
{
Id = d.Id,
Description = d.Description,
CreateDate = d.CreateDate,
LastUpdateDate = d.LastUpdateDate,
CreatedBy = d.CreatedBy,
LastUpdatedBy = d.LastUpdatedBy,
Position = d.Position,
Acronym = d.Acronym
}).ToList();
db.Dispose();
return data;
}
示例14: GetDepartment
//Get Department by Department Id
public Department GetDepartment(int departmentid)
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from d in db.T_Department
where d.Id == departmentid
select new Department()
{
Id = d.Id,
Description = d.Description,
CreateDate = d.CreateDate,
LastUpdateDate = d.LastUpdateDate,
CreatedBy = d.CreatedBy,
LastUpdatedBy = d.LastUpdatedBy,
Position = d.Position,
Acronym = d.Acronym
}).FirstOrDefault();
db.Dispose();
return data;
}
示例15: GetRole
public Roles GetRole(int rolesid)
{
TimeTrackerEntities db = new TimeTrackerEntities();
var data = (from d in db.T_Roles
where d.Id == rolesid
select new Roles()
{
Id = d.Id,
Description = d.Description,
Rank = d.Rank,
CreateDate = d.CreateDate,
LastUpdateDate = d.LastUpdateDate,
CreatedBy = d.CreatedBy,
LastUpdatedBy = d.LastUpdatedBy,
IsSupervisor = d.IsSupervisor
}).FirstOrDefault();
db.Dispose();
return data;
}